Biography

Michael Phelps is an American former competitive swimmer widely regarded as the greatest swimmer in history. Born on June 30, 1985, in Baltimore, Maryland, he became the most decorated Olympian of all time, winning a record 28 Olympic medals, including 23 gold medals, across five Olympic Games. Phelps achieved worldwide fame for his dominance at the 2008 Beijing Olympics, where he won an unprecedented eight gold medals in a single Games. Known as the "Baltimore Bullet," he set numerous world records throughout his career and helped transform the sport of swimming. Since retiring, he has focused on philanthropy through the Michael Phelps Foundation and has become an advocate for mental health awareness and water safety.
